maspeak
Log in
Sign up
maspeak
Sign up
Log in
I'm learning
italiano
patata — Italian to Arabic translation
patata means
البطاطس
in Arabic. Learn vocabulary with Maspeak.
Guess the translation for
البطاطس
patata
ieri
أمس
pallacanestro
كرة السلة
ànatra
بط
fronte
جبهة
Skip this question
Example sentences
Learn italian with Maspeak →
Italian 500